Today’s The Young and the Restless recap for December 1, 2023, details another day of talking about hurting Tucker with nobody really succeeding.
Abby Gets Sneaky
At Society, Ashley (Eileen Davidson) persisted in her quest to get Devon (Bryton James) to at least talk to Tucker (Trevor St. John), but he wouldn’t budge. She thought if Tucker had Devon in his life, he’d stop taking his anger out on their companies and back off.
Devon admitted he just wasn’t ready to forgive Tucker and refused to fake it for business sake. Devon also knew that Tucker wouldn’t buy into an act, so he didn’t even believe Ashley’s plans would work. Ashley finally gave in and admitted she’d have to come up with another way to win Tucker’s trust.
After Ashley left, Abby (Melissa Ordway) told Devon she was on her mother’s side and thought they needed to fight Tucker in any way they could. Devon still didn’t want to play but Abby asked if he’d at least be receptive if Tucker made the first move and reached out to him.
Devon was surprised at how passionate Abby was about this. She told him she was willing to fight for her family’s company even if he wasn’t. Devon wanted to know what she was up to when Abby asked him to put her on the Chancellor-Winters board.
More Plans To Trick Tucker
Kyle (Michael Mealor) arrived home after his meeting with Tucker not realizing Tucker was onto his own game. He found Billy (Jason Thompson) and Jack (Peter Bergman) in the living room discussing business. When Jack left to take a call, Billy asked Kyle where he’d been, clearly suspicious of what his nephew was really up to.
Billy also took Kyle to task for taking the morning off his first day on the job. As the men sparred, Billy advised Kyle to rethink his priorities. Summer (Allison Lanier) interrupted the tense moment, so Billy decided to leave and continue the conversation later. Summer thought it was curious that Kyle was willing to accept the Jabot COO position.
He claimed to be happy with his new job and no longer jealous of Billy being in the co-CEO spot, but Summer didn’t buy it.
Fresh off his meeting with Kyle, Tucker paid a visit to Audra’s (Zuleyka Silber) room where they discussed Kyle’s cocky attitude. Tucker was sure that Kyle would be easy to manipulate because he was so anxious for Jack’s praise. What Tucker didn’t know was that Jack has no idea what Kyle is doing and Diane (Susan Walters) is behind his son’s plan.
After Tucker accused Audra of having feelings for Kyle, Audra once again denied it, but was shocked to hear that Tucker wanted Kyle tossed out of Jabot once they accomplished their goal. That caused Audra to accuse Tucker of still having feelings for Ashley as he plotted his revenge.
Tucker soon made his way to the GCAC bar where he ran into Ashley. She tried to be friendly, but he was still cold to her. Eventually, they sat down at the bar where Ashley still couldn’t believe that Tucker wouldn’t take any responsibility for their honeymoon fight.
Chance Makes A Decision
Sharon (Sharon Case) happily welcomed Chance (Conner Floyd) to Crimson Lights and was glad he was on the road to recovery. The pair sat down to discuss their lives, with Sharon excited about the re-launch of Cameron Kirsten’s old company. She just needed a name for her business.
Chance offered to help her brainstorm, but first, he had some news. He was going to quit law enforcement and find a new, less dangerous career. Sharon was relieved to hear this, stressing how worried his mother was after he was recently shot.
Sharon wanted to make sure Chance was sure of his decision and he was. He still needed to resign from the GC police force, but he still didn’t know if he would join Chancellor-Winters. As Sharon and Chance tried to share a sweet kiss, Summer and Chelsea (Melissa Claire Egan) walked in to interrupt the moment.
She later admitted to Chelsea she had feelings for Chance, but wouldn’t pursue them because he was with Sharon.
